Marantz Unveils VP-11S2 DLP Projector

Marantz Marantz has introduced its new high-definition DLP front projector, called the VP-11S2.

Featuring Texas Instrument’s DC4 chip, the latest device increases brightness and significantly higher contrast (12000:1 contrast ratio) than the current DLP chip sets. It also sports HDMI 1.3 inputs, s-video, analog RGB connection with Deep Color capability, Gennum GF9351 chip, a programmable video processor for performing calculations on the order of 500 million floating point operations per second.

In addition, it bundles standard and long-throw lens options and offers full 1080p HD Resolution, (1920×1080 pixels). The VP-11S2 DLP projector also comes with two control ports, one of which is a RS-232C port. A remote in/out connection and two DC trigger connections are also included.

Konica-Minolta gives optics with customized cooler filters to match the spectral characteristics of the 200 Watt DC SuperHighPressure lamp assembly. The VL-11S2 has a color wheel that itself spins at 10,800 RPM.
